Estimating the shape of targets with a PHD filter.
This paper presents a framework for tracking extended targets which give rise to a structured set of measurements per each scan. The concept of a measurement generating point (MGP) which is defined on the boundary of each target is introduced. The tracking framework contains an hybrid statespace where MGP:s and the measurements are modeled by random ...

A Geometrically Transient Platform for Bioelectronic Implants
Minimally invasive bioelectronic implants often compromise performance for smaller sizes. To resolve this optimization dilemma, a wireless bioelectronic implant with a transient geometry is introduced (MiFi). The origami‐inspired device miniaturizes up to sixfold for syringe insertion and autonomously unfolds post‐implantation.
